PTUDC president, comrade Manzoor Ahmed, was released from
the Central Jail of Gujranwala this morning. He is now leading a
jubilant caravan of supporters back to his hometown of Kasur.

We have just received the news that Chaudhary Munir Ahmed, a member of the Pakistan Trade Union Defence Campaign and younger brother of Manzoor Ahmed, Member of Parliament and President of the PTUDC, has been arrested together with some labour activists and leaders involved in the PTUDC together with other lawyers. We need to raise as wide a campaign as possible in their defence.

Both permanent and
temporary workers at Unilever in Pakistan have come under attack from the
bosses, who would like to change their status to contract workers, thereby
avoiding the payment of medical and other benefits. In defence of their jobs
and livelihoods the workers have launched a struggle and called for union
solidarity.
